A salad is made for three people with six tomatoes and three cucumbers. If the same ratio is used for a salad made for ten peopl

e, how many tomatoes and cucumbers are needed?
Mathematics
1 answer:
Vlad [161]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

20 tomatoes and 10 cucumbers so everybody gets 2 tomatoes and 1 cucumber like the smaller salad from before.

Graph the image of this figure after a dilation with a scale factor of 2 centered at the origin.
den301095 [7]

Answer:  

Here, the coordinates of the given rectangle are (1,2), (3,2), (1,-1) and (3,-1)

In the dilation by the scale factor k with centered at origin,

(x,y)\rightarrow (kx,ky)

Thus, If the dilation occurs by the scale factor of 2 with centered at origin,

New coordinates of the Rectangle are,

(1,2)\rightarrow (2\times 1, 2\times 2)

(3,2)\rightarrow (2\times 3, 2\times 2)

(1,-1)\rightarrow (2\times 1, 2\times -1)

(3,-1)\rightarrow (2\times 3, 2\times -1)

Thus, the coordinates of new rectangle are,

(2,4), (6,4), (2,-2) and (6,-2)
